Just got back from the Klan rally......
Edited on Sat Feb-21-04 06:10 PM by bowens43
in Raleigh North Carolina. That's right, the KKK and the American Nazi party had a rally at the capital building in downtown Raleigh. They had about 15 people show up. Some in nazi uniforms some in the traditional sheets and hoods. It was totally bizarre. They carried Nazi flags, pictures of Hitler and posters with hate speech. I stood on the other side of barriers and hundreds of cops in riot gear with the other thousand or so counter protesters. It got pretty scary a couple of times. Seems people around here don't care for the Klan anymore. As I was standing their one elderly white woman came walking up to me and started talking about how these Nazis were spitting on the freedom that so many died in world war II to protect. She ended up in tears and walked away just shaking her head.

34. The most scared I have ever been was when I was 11.
1966 - June - that's when the big airline strike hit, and my dad, mom and us kids were driving to Maryland from Florida for a visit with relatives. Stopped in a little "mom and pop" motel off of US1 in a little town in NC. Brother & I went "exploring" out back (really rural area) after dinner and walked right up on a klan rally. Cross and all. On fire.

We ran, literally terrified, back to the motel and told the folks. They weren't too worried, because altho they were Catholic, no one knew it in the area..............but I had nightmares for weeks.

I am so glad to see that the mores have changed and these people are held in the contempt they deserve.
